kendo grid angular get selected row index

How do we get the correct selected item or index in the original grid data? Why did OpenSSH create its own key format, and not use PKCS#8? Post. With row selection in Ignite UI for Angular, there is row selector column that precedes all other columns within the row. - user can select multiple rows using `shift`, - user can select multiple sections using combination of `shift` and `ctrl`. Angular Data Grid: Row Selection Select a row by clicking on it. To perform this first we need to enable data-selectable property and add the change event in kendo grid as in the following code, <div class="container" id="example"> <div class="row"> Basics Can a county without an HOA or covenants prevent simple storage of campers or sheds, How to see the number of layers currently selected in QGIS, Toggle some bits and get an actual square, "ERROR: column "a" does not exist" when referencing column alias. Also, note that when there is no selected index, the index will be -1, and that the selected index is reset upon pagination. this is what i did. Would Marx consider salary workers to be members of the proleteriat? I will use the following REST service to explain how to get selected row values from kendo grid on change eventREST service end point: api/productsapi. How to see the number of layers currently selected in QGIS, Can a county without an HOA or covenants prevent simple storage of campers or sheds, Meaning of "starred roof" in "Appointment With Love" by Sulamith Ish-kishor, Removing unreal/gift co-authors previously added because of academic bullying. Clear all row selections, regardless of filtering. Binding the Angular Data Grid to OData. To learn more, see our tips on writing great answers.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. How we determine type of filter with pole(s), zero(s)? All Rights Reserved. See Trademarks for appropriate markings. Instead of keeping the keys, you can keep the whole objects, representing the selected data items instead (bind kendoGridSelectBy to a function that will return eventArgs.dataItem). This example has the following characteristics: The next example is similar to the one above with the following changes: It is possible to specify which rows can be selected via the gridOptions.isRowSelectable(rowNode) callback function. Why Join Become a member Login C# Corner. This is achieved by providing functions for colDef.checkboxSelection and autoGroupColumnDef.cellRendererParams.checkbox. This allows you to use any remote data source including the OData v4 protocol. So if grid's page size is 50, you are on 2nd page and you click on 5th row then index should be 54 because you clicked on 55th row.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Progress, Telerik, Ipswitch, Chef, Kemp, Flowmon and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. Do Not Sell or Share My Personal Information. It accepts both SelectableSettings parameters. That means if you filter first, then hit the checkbox to select or un-select, then only the filtered rows are affected. Configure row selection with the following properties: When you pass data to the grid, it wraps each data item in a node object.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. To enable the select-all feature, set the showSelectAll option of CheckboxColumnComponent to SelectAllCheckboxDirective. It accepts both SelectableSettings parameters. Best 30 Answer - Ar.taphoamini.com, Change KENDO-UI EDITOR FONTCOLOR and BackColor Dropdown. If you use a SelectableSettings parameter, the Kendo UI Grid for Angular enables you to specify the following options: The selection feature of the Grid applies only to the currently rendered items. This is because the selected state of the group node is independent to the filter, so it becomes indeterminate as not all of its children are selected. Setup To enable the selection, configure the selectable option. Advertise Already on GitHub? Also, theselectedKeysChange event is emitted each time when the collection has been updated, bu returning a list of indexes (or by field specified withkendoGridSelectBy property ): https://stackblitz.com/edit/angular-6nehij?file=app/app.component.ts. I cannot find it in the api. Kendo Angular Grid Select By Index - StackBlitz app.component.ts 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 20 22 import { Component } from '@angular/core'; import { products } from './products'; @Component ( { selector: 'my-app', template: ` <kendo-grid [kendoGridBinding]="gridData" [pageSize]="10" [pageable]="true" [sortable]="true" The Kendo Angular Grid has representational functionality and is indifferent to where its data comes from and how it is retrieved and/or updated. get selected items from kendo grid. Progress is the leading provider of application development and digital experience technologies. template: Do peer-reviewers ignore details in complicated mathematical computations and theorems? Notice that only 'United States' for 2008 is selected. Why is water leaking from this hole under the sink? I tried to get this.grid.data by the following approach: @ViewChild('kendoGrid') kendoGrid: KendoGridComponent; this.kendoGrid.data is a GridDataResult of the current page. The checkbox selects everything, not just filtered. For example.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, Also wanted to point out that KendoUI's grid does support batch editing / adding since it looks like you. Please note that this function will take precedence over the default selection behavior and any other selection related option set. Making statements based on opinion; back them up with references or personal experience. You signed in with another tab or window. For your convenience Now Lets Look into the running demo code below. I am closing this issue as it is not related to the new selection API. My observation is: If you found this article to be helpfull please do leave comment and share. Configure row selection with the following properties: Multiple Rows Selection To select multiple rows one by one when the Grid is in multiple selection mode, use either of the following actions: column in a table. The code below returns index of a row based on current page. Getting the Selected Row from a KendoGrid There are several ways to accomplish this. I need a 'standard array' for a D&D-like homebrew game, but anydice chokes - how to proceed? Making statements based on opinion; back them up with references or personal experience.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Progress, Telerik, Ipswitch, and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. What are the disadvantages of using a charging station with power banks? There is better way. - user can select one row - user can select multiple rows using `shift` - user can select multiple sections using combination of `shift` and `ctrl` rev2023.1.18.43173. The following example obtains the selected rows of the current page only. privacy statement. Copyright 2023, Progress Software Corporation and/or its subsidiaries or affiliates. The example below shows single row selection. count selected gridview rows in javascript. Now enhanced with: I am trying to get currently selected rows from a kendo angular grid and perform some operations for selected rows (such as call an external API using information from selected rows). Custom paging in Kendo grid in MVC. The isSelected() method returns true if the node is selected, or false if it is not selected. Please enter your email address. [GRID] How to get the correct selected index with kendoGridBinding, http://www.telerik.com/kendo-angular-ui/components/grid/data-binding/automatic-operations/, Once the grid is displayed, clicked on the first row "Alfreds Futterkiste". Have a question about this project? Result in browser Now we are going to see how to fetch the selected row details from above grid. It is possible to select a row via API and disable its checkbox to prevent users from de-selecting it. Edit Preview To subscribe to this RSS feed, copy and paste this URL into your RSS reader. To learn more, see our tips on writing great answers. Progress is here for your business, like always. An Article; A Blog; A News; A Video; An EBook . From the above code you can observe that selected data Item in the grid will be set to selectedRow object,Now its time to design the form to bind the selected row values from kendo Grid. Angular Row Selection Example I tried to use `selectionChange` which knows only the current selected rows and not previously selected.Tried to follow this:https://www.telerik.com/forums/how-to-get-the-selected-row-data-item which did not work either. We need to provide a callback to the navigateToNextCell grid option to override the default arrow key navigation: From the code above you can see that we iterate over each node and call the setSelected() method if it matches the current rowIndex. All remaining rows have disabled checkboxes and cannot be selected by the user. Please provide a sample get list of selected rows at will from the grid. What does and doesn't count as "mitigating" a time oracle's curse? kendo grid set page number. entityGrid.dataSource.data() should give you everything. thank you so much, I have another question. Sign in we can make use of this kendo-grid api function to select row programatically. You have to retrieve yourself the data following the index passed in selectionChange with the grid.data. Congratulations - C# Corner Q4, 2022 MVPs Announced. By making use of the SelectionDirective, the selectedKeys array can be specified. It is fine even if I can get `id` column for selected rows as I can filter through the original data and get other columns for selected ids. However, the selection state does not correlate with the navigation keys, but we can add this behaviour using our own Custom Navigation. rows.each(function(index, row) { // reading each selected item ; var selectedItem = entityGrid.dataItem(row); . Solution. In this scenario the group itself will never appear in the selectedRows list. Cancel button issue in the kendo grid. By default rows are selectable, so return, Row is selected or deselected. A string, DOM element or jQuery object which represents the table cell. After logging in you can close it and return to this page. I've got a grid with 2 columns defined: this.gridOptions = { dataSource: this.mydata, columns: [ { field: "office_group_id", title: "ID" }, { field: "group_name", title: "Group Name" } ] } } With Kendo Grids, you can get the data from a grid like this: Double-sided tape maybe? In the example below please note that only rows with Year=2012 are selectable. Kendo UI Grid: Select single cell, get back DataItem, and prevent specific cells from being selected? Telerik and Kendo UI are part of Progress product portfolio. The message in console: Object { index: 0, selected: true }, Unselect the row and sort by company in descending order, Click on he first row "Wolski Zajazd". Please dont forget to leave comment and share this article so you can help others. Go to http://www.telerik.com/kendo-angular-ui/components/grid/data-binding/automatic-operations/ and open the first example in Built-In Directive as plunker Replace app/app.component.is with the following code Once the grid is displayed, clicked on the first row "Alfreds Futterkiste". Hope that helps! *. Do you want more features? private gridData: any[] = customers; The index 0 is the index in the internal sorted gridData. How do you get a list of the names of all files present in a directory in Node.js? Feel free to open a new one if you notice an unexpected behavior. In this article you will learn how to get selected row values from kendo grid on change event. what's the difference between "the killing machine" and "the machine that's killing". However, you can still initially disable the selection and toggle it later by adding the selectable option as a SelectableSettings object. The examples below demonstrate both of these options. Avoiding alpha gaming when not alpha gaming gets PCs into trouble. The login page will open in a new tab. The example below shows checkbox selection with groups. if the column is ordered first in the grid). How Could One Calculate the Crit Chance in 13th Age for a Monk with Ki in Anydice? you can calculate the relative position with the event.index (#2). Asking for help, clarification, or responding to other answers. Angular Grid Row Selection. this.kendoGrid.data is #3. Impuissance masculine: comment s'en sortir? RowSelected Function Specifying a rowSelected function is an alternative to set the selected items. It provides a rich API for customizing the selection logic and persisting the selected items based on specific requirements. Push the dataItem to an array. the callback could be showing the checkbox depending on what How to transport a button by clicking on it into a grid of buttons during runtime. No strings attached. Getting selected row's data from Kendo Grid Removing row/record from Kendo Grid Iterate through all rows Hide column from Kendo Grid Creating template column in Kendo Grid Adding double click event on Kendo Grid Adding row change event on Kendo Grid Checkbox column in Kendo Grid Posting List of data from UI to Server side Conclusion Introduction For more information on how to modify this behavior, refer to the section on persisting the selection. There are 3 "grid data list" involved here: My external data list: it is unsorted in the original order, Kendo internal data list: it is sorted but full list. to your account, We have a selectable and sortable grid using kendoGridBinding directive. Selecting a row and holding down Shift while clicking a second row will select the range. Not transmitted parameters - pageSize and Skip, How to access KendoUI Grid selected row Hash Template(KendoUI) value in KendoUI Tabstrip, how to get the Selected item in dropdownlist while click the Edit button in inline kendo grid in asp, Kendoui Grid Get Selected Row Id when Edit Button is clicked, asp.net mvc kendo ui grid encrypt column data. The below code would check it: If you want to select particular element use below code. Ui are part of progress product portfolio running demo code below isSelected ( method... Edit Preview to subscribe to this RSS feed, copy and paste this into. Specifying a rowselected function is an alternative to set the showSelectAll option CheckboxColumnComponent... Rss reader method returns true if the column is ordered first in internal! Row selector column that precedes all other columns within the row much, i have question! The Login page will open in a new tab helpfull please do leave comment and share article. Development and digital experience technologies it and return to this page leaking from this hole the... Are several ways to accomplish this select the range selected, or false it... Functions for colDef.checkboxSelection and autoGroupColumnDef.cellRendererParams.checkbox demo code below, so return, row is selected Angular there..., we have a selectable and sortable grid using kendoGridBinding directive filter,! Var selectedItem = entityGrid.dataItem ( row ) ; for Angular, there is row selector column that precedes all columns! Object which represents the table cell each selected item or index in the sorted... And sortable grid using kendoGridBinding directive selectable, so return, row ;! 2008 is selected, or false if it is not selected and any other selection related option set the! The Login page will open in a directory in Node.js to this page PCs into trouble statements! A new one if you filter first, then hit the checkbox to select a row by clicking Post Answer! The index 0 is the leading provider of application development and digital experience technologies will never appear the. The selection logic and persisting the selected items need a 'standard array ' for a Monk with Ki anydice. To subscribe to this page, set the selected items based on specific requirements for 2008 is selected product.... Its subsidiaries or affiliates get back DataItem, and prevent specific cells from being selected i am this... Observation is: if you notice an unexpected behavior of the current page )! Now we are going to see how to proceed this URL into your reader. This kendo-grid API function to select or un-select, then hit the to. Navigation keys, but we can add this behaviour using our own Custom navigation checkboxes and can be. Fontcolor and BackColor Dropdown of selected rows of the SelectionDirective, the selection and toggle it later by the! Of this kendo-grid API function to select or un-select, then only the filtered rows are affected with references personal... To enable the selection logic and persisting the selected items based on current page only element or jQuery object represents... Want to select a row and holding down Shift while clicking a row! Telerik and kendo UI grid: select single cell, get back DataItem, and prevent specific cells from selected! That 's killing '' following the index 0 is the index 0 is index... Use any remote data source including the OData kendo grid angular get selected row index protocol navigation keys, but anydice chokes - how to?. Only rows with Year=2012 are selectable as `` mitigating '' a time oracle 's curse Answer, can! Via API and disable its checkbox to select a row based on opinion ; back them with. How do we get the correct selected item or index in the selectedRows list the group will... Leave comment and share subsidiaries or affiliates selectionChange with the event.index ( 2. Means if you want to select or un-select, then hit the to. Itself will never appear in the internal sorted gridData row from a KendoGrid are... Cells from being selected and sortable grid using kendoGridBinding directive for 2008 selected. Does not correlate with the event.index ( # 2 ) going to see how proceed. Opinion ; back them up with references or personal experience by adding the selectable as. The disadvantages of using a charging station with power banks method returns true the. The proleteriat clicking a second row will select the range our own Custom.... The selected row from a KendoGrid there are several ways to accomplish this a D & homebrew! I am closing this issue as it is not related to the new selection API selectionChange the. A sample get list of the names of all files present in a new one if you this... Appear in the original grid data a new one if you notice an unexpected behavior in?! As it is not related to the new selection API and BackColor Dropdown grid... Take precedence over the default selection behavior and any other selection related set. Still initially disable the selection, configure the selectable option ( row ) ; select particular use! From de-selecting it item ; var selectedItem = entityGrid.dataItem ( row ) { reading! We are going to see how to proceed selection logic and persisting the selected row a! This URL into your RSS reader '' and `` the machine that 's killing '' Calculate the Crit in. Following example obtains the selected items based on opinion ; back them up with references or personal experience 's... - how to fetch the selected items { // reading each selected item index... Later by adding the selectable option as a SelectableSettings object selector column that precedes all other columns within the.!, DOM element or jQuery object which represents the table cell to get selected row values from kendo grid Change..., or false if it is not selected customizing the selection, configure the selectable as... The example below please note that this function will take precedence over the default selection behavior any! Other columns within the row row ) ; - C # Corner Q4, 2022 MVPs Announced accomplish.. Row selector column that precedes all other columns within the row between the... Mitigating '' a time oracle 's curse the filtered rows are affected behaviour using our own navigation. Isselected ( ) method returns true if the node is selected Calculate the Crit in., 2022 MVPs Announced gets PCs into trouble - Ar.taphoamini.com, Change KENDO-UI EDITOR FONTCOLOR and Dropdown. Selecteditem = entityGrid.dataItem ( row ) { // reading each selected item index. By making use of this kendo-grid API function to select a row via API and disable its checkbox to users! The isSelected ( ) method returns true if the column is ordered first the! Consider salary workers to be helpfull please do leave comment and share our kendo grid angular get selected row index... Will select the range sign in we can add this behaviour using own... Other selection related option set Chance in 13th Age for a Monk with Ki anydice... To use any remote data source including the OData v4 protocol of row! C # Corner Q4, 2022 MVPs Announced based on opinion ; back them up with references or experience! Kendo-Grid API function to select particular element use below code best 30 Answer - Ar.taphoamini.com, Change KENDO-UI EDITOR and! With Ki in anydice filtered rows are affected selection API want to select particular element use below.... The showSelectAll option of CheckboxColumnComponent to SelectAllCheckboxDirective rowselected function Specifying a rowselected is... Your RSS reader 's curse, 2022 MVPs Announced, or false if it is not.... Your RSS reader is the leading provider of application development and digital kendo grid angular get selected row index technologies select particular element use below would. Ui grid: row selection select a row and holding down Shift while clicking a second row will select range... The select-all feature, set the showSelectAll option of CheckboxColumnComponent to SelectAllCheckboxDirective holding down while... Logic and persisting the selected row from a KendoGrid there are several kendo grid angular get selected row index to accomplish this de-selecting it to! By default rows are affected the correct selected item or index in the selectedRows list SelectionDirective, the array... Selecting a row by clicking Post your Answer, you agree to our terms of service, policy. And persisting the selected row from a KendoGrid there are several ways to accomplish this using! 2022 MVPs Announced grid using kendoGridBinding directive selected by the user anydice -. How to get selected row from a KendoGrid there are several ways to accomplish.... Row by clicking on it as it is not related to the new selection API back DataItem and! Article ; a News ; a Blog ; a Video ; an EBook node... And any other selection related option set notice that only rows with are. Would check it: if you notice an unexpected behavior retrieve yourself data... Including the OData v4 protocol the example below please note that this function will take precedence over the default behavior. Member Login C # Corner Q4, 2022 MVPs Announced logic and persisting the selected row from. The following example obtains the selected items state does not correlate with the event.index ( # )..., like always 's curse the user obtains the selected rows at will from the grid ) dont to. I am closing this issue as it is possible to select or un-select, then hit checkbox... Leaking from this hole under the sink can not be selected by the user you so much, i another! The navigation keys, but we can make use of the names of all files in. How we determine type of filter with pole ( s ) machine that killing! Passed in selectionChange with the event.index ( # 2 ) passed in selectionChange with event.index! Object which represents the table cell 30 Answer - Ar.taphoamini.com, Change KENDO-UI EDITOR FONTCOLOR and BackColor.... Sorted gridData each selected item or index in the original grid data then only the filtered rows are selectable so... Row selection select a row by clicking Post your Answer, you agree to our terms service...

How Much Did Geha Pay For Naming Rights, Comebacks For Condescending Remarks, Cassandra Cales Gender, Gaither Vocal Band Scandal, How Long Does It Take A Rat To Starve To Death, Articles K